Step 1: Pick Your Plant

The best coinage for this pruning project isHydrangea paniculata , or more commonly : the panicle hydrangea . panicle are also known as tree diagram hydrangea , due to its ability to take on a Sir Herbert Beerbohm Tree - corresponding form via pruning .

Panicles enjoy the sunshine and are very tolerant of full Sunday locations in your garden . They are also some of the hardy in the bunch , ranging from USDA zone 3 - 8 . Most of these plant are very large , get to eight feet . Their prime are white or dark-green at the scratch line of bloom and will mature intovarying shades of pink .

When you are choose your plant keep in mindwhat the ripe sizing of the works will be . While many panicle are large , there are also some dwarf varieties . Tree mannequin nanus varieties would be greatly used in container , but they might not meet your expectations in your garden .

Starting With Cuttings

Beginning with arooted cuttingis arguably the more effective agency to do this eccentric of pruning . You will have much more control , but you will also have to wait a bit longer to have a fully grow plant life .

To take a cut , look for a green stem on your plant that is about six inches in length that have not flowered yet this year . You will want to ensure there are at least a few sets of leaves on this subdivision .

Take a cutting from an existing panicle hydrangea in May or June and remove all but two sets of leaf . Dip the cuttingin some rooting hormone , and secure the cutting into some sterile growing medium . Once this cutting has taken radical you could get to train it into a Sir Herbert Beerbohm Tree sort .
